    What are the common faults of the four-ring lyophilization experimental lyophilizer

    The four-ring lyophilization experimental lyophilizer is a cold-drying equipment
    that freezes the aqueous substances into a solid state first, and then sublimates the water in them from the solid state to a gaseous state to remove the moisture and preserve the substance.

    Freeze-drying is a technology that uses the principle of sublimation for drying, which can quickly freeze the dried material at low temperature, and then in the appropriate vacuum environment, the frozen water molecules are directly sublimated into a process of
    water vapor escape.

    The product usually obtained by freeze-drying is called lyophilized, and this process is also called lyophilization
    .

    In the freeze-drying process, because the material is at a low temperature before drying, and the ice crystals are evenly distributed in the substance, the concentration phenomenon will not occur due to dehydration during the sublimation process, avoiding the foam and oxidation of
    water vapor.

    Four-ring lyophilization experimental lyophilizer common faults and troubleshooting methods 1, the vacuum level does not reach the index to check whether the outlet valve of the lyophilizer is closed
    .

    The valve can also be repeatedly opened and closed during the pumping process, so that the outside air can blow the valve hole to blow away the possible impurities in the lyophilizer valve, so as to ensure the sealing
    of the valve.

    The vacuum pump is connected to the main machine by a vacuum tube, and the clamp at the two connections is checked to see if the clamps at the two connections are tightened
    .

    The stainless steel joint of the exhaust port on the right side of the lyophilizer main engine can be tightened
    clockwise with a large wrench.

    Check that the bottom surface of the plexiglass cover is smooth and flat
    .

    Whether the "O" rubber seal is broken
    .

    When the lyophilizer starts working, press down hard with the face glass cover for a moment to facilitate the sealing
    .

    Check the quality of lyophilized oil, observe whether the pump oil becomes turbid or mixed with impurities from the oil mirror, under normal circumstances, continuous work for about 200 hours, it is necessary to replace the lyophilized oil
    .

    2.
    Freeze dryer oil leakage check the oil leakage part of the lyophilizer and replace the corresponding new accessories
    .

    3, the cold trap temperature is high, generally due to the lyophilizer heat dissipation is poor, or the ambient temperature is high
    .

    4.
    Vacuum display "---" to check the vacuum gauge connection of the lyophilizer
